Mortal Treason Concert History

Mortal Treason began in Hartselle, Alabama and released two albums under Flicker Records. Their first album was titled A Call to the Martyrs and had more of a traditional Metalcore style. Their second album was titled Sunrise Over a Sea of Blood, which contained more elements of Death metal. The band has of late split up. Members of the band said that they believed "God has something else planned for us", but there were also rumors of label problems. On September 11, 2005 Seth Kimbrough officially announced their disestablishment.
